#030be4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#030be4 is composed of 1.2% red, 4.3%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 95.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 237.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 45.3%. #030be4 color hex could be obtained by blending #0616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#030be4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#030be4 has RGB values of R:3, G:11,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 199652.

Shades and Tints of #030be4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010f is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#030be4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6e79 is the less saturated color, while #030be4 is the most saturated one.
